Lukas Cormier and Thomas Casey each scored twice and set up another Sunday to lead the Charlottetown Islanders to a 5-1 win over the Halifax Mooseheads.
Patrick LeBlanc also scored in the Quebec Major Junior Hockey League contest at Scotiabank Centre in the Nova Scotia capital.
Cédric Desruisseaux had three assists, Bailey Peach chipped in pair while Sam Oliver added one.
Jason Horvath from Cole Foston replied for the home side.
Colten Ellis made 35 saves for the victory while Brady James stopped 33 shots in the loss.
Charlottetown went 1-for-1 on the power play and killed all three of Halifax’s chances with the man advantage.
The Islanders, who held 2-0 and 2-1 period leads, have won six straight game to improve to 14-2-0-0 while Halifax is 6-7-2-3. The teams meet Wednesday and Friday in Charlottetown.
